Spherical magnetic card lock principle
Magnetic Card: A magnetic card is a card that uses magnetic carriers to record English and digital information for identification or other purposes.
Magnetic card lock:
Magnetic card door locks are also known as access control systems, induction door locks, electronic door locks, and access control attendance systems.
The magnetic card door lock is composed of an access controller, a card reader, a communication converter, an access control attendance software and an electronic door lock. The card reading method is a contactless card reading method. When the cardholder quickly shakes the card near the card reader (5-15 cm), the card reader can sense the card and send the information (card number) in the card to the card reader. The host and the host check the card validity and then decide whether to open the door.
The entire process can achieve access control functions as long as it is within the effective card swipe range. The card reader is installed inside and outside the door wall without affecting its operation. The proximity card is read-only, difficult to copy, safe and reliable, and has a long life (non-contact card reading reduces the mechanical wear of the card to zero). And through the communication converter or TCPI communication adapter and the computer for real-time monitoring (can be issued by the computer to open and close all doors, and can view the status of all doors in real time), data processing, query, report output and so on. The main function of the spherical magnetic card lock:
1. Swipe record: When a person enters or exits the door, the card needs to be read before the card reader. After the card reader reads the information, the information is sent to the host. The host first determines whether the information is legal. If it is legal, it issues a door opening command. (That is, send a turn-on signal to the electric lock to open the door; if it is not legal, it will not send the door open designation and can issue an alarm. At the same time, the host will save the card information, date, time and other data for inquiry or directly to the computer for processing.
2. Control Center: The control center can establish employee information through the computer, such as maintenance center, management center, etc., to collect the entry and exit data of each door regularly or in real time, and collect, query, divide and print according to the department. The various parameters of the host can be set by the computer or directly set by each host.
3. Multi-level management: The system can easily realize multi-level management functions. The control center can set the access rights, time range and holiday management of each card through the computer.
4. Attendance: The attendance part is mainly completed by software. Firstly, the user sets up personnel information, shifts, attendance time, holidays, etc., and then downloads the credit card data in the host through the computer communication port for classification, calculation, statistics, and summary, and generates personnel attendance. The working principle of the spherical magnetic card lock:
The residual magnetic induction Br on the magnetic card plays a decisive role in the working process of the magnetic card. The magnetic card passes through the working magnetic head with the coil at a certain speed, and the external magnetic line of the magnetic card cuts the coil, and generates an induced electromotive force in the coil, thereby transmitting the recorded signal. Of course, it is also required that the recorded signal has a wide frequency response, a small distortion, and a high output level during magnetic card operation.
